QUALIFICATION:
Successfully completed studies in Human Medicine -> 9-month basic training (rotation) -> specialization basic training as well as specialization focus training in the chosen specialization (duration between 63 and 72 months without studies - depending on the specialization) -> graduation with specialist examination at the Austria Medical Chamber  

Licensed Physician - Specialist Certification in “Mouth, Maxillofacial & Facial Surgery”
